Fuel Cell Production Technician II, Lead

Edge Autonomy is a company focused on advanced manufacturing solutions, and they are seeking a Lead Fuel Cell Production Technician. This role is responsible for directing the work within their assigned area, training team members in the manufacturing of Solid Oxide Fuel Cells, and ensuring adherence to safety and quality protocols.
